Dear Prospective Professional,

We are not a basketball agency! We are a fraternity of former professional basketball players formed to give players like you, a chance to chase their dreams.

I ask players to read this letter for full disclosure and information. We cannot and do not promise you a job. We do promise to do our best in getting you the best possible exposure we can, by
taking you to the action and directly to pro teams in Europe and playing them in front of the coaches, manager and owners. The decision makers.

There are a great many “Exposure” type events, run by people with little or no real contacts or experience. That is not us! We will use our decades of real relationships to help you. We have never accepted any agency fee or compensation of any kind, in helping players get contracts. EVER! When we walk into a gym in Europe to play one of our games, we know the owners, the coaches, we know the refs and, in many cases, we know the fans as well.

Harsh reality is that most players are simply not good enough or have certain reasons that keep them from being a pro. You may not be good enough. Odds are you are not. We are willing to clearly state that in an attempt to be honest with you.

“What you do not want, is to go through life not knowing if you could have been a pro”. That is where we come in. Over the years, we have helped loads of players live their dreams. (There are
plenty of success stories on our web site-you and you could be our next).

If you make the Tour, you will pay your own way. It is self-funded. We will get discounted flights; Euro rail passes; and hotels. You will get a chance to chase your dream, and if you get an offer, live your dream. We will be there to help you with it. It will be the most cost effective, exciting trip to Europe you will ever have. You will see places, do things and have experiences that will be with you forever….and you may even get a pro contract.

Again, no promises, just a chance, a real chance… to be seen… by teams… in their gyms… during their preseason… in front of their coaches, managers and owners, while playing in front of
their fans… The rest is up to you!
